Consumer Description
Your website has some trouble & won't accept my jpg files. First time to see this. I use cruise control all the time on 3 vehicles I own. But, this JEEP has a strange problem that is not safe. Almost all vehicles I have driven with cruise controls will exceed set speed by 1~3mph while going down a steep hill. But my JEEP will exceed by 5~7mph on steep hills. I have turned off cruise control when it didn't control speed and drove manually for a while, then used cruise control again. If I set at 70mph, often speed will increase to 75~77mph going downhill; then brakes will engage strongly (hard braking) and JEEP will quickly go below 70 mph. JEEP will brake hard, go to or below 70mph then speed up some then brake hard again! Two-three times I had 18 wheelers behind me going down steep hill when I was using cruise control, JEEP quickly reached 75~77mph, then suddenly brakes clamped down with a lot of force and big trucks had to hit their brakes hard and were not far from my rear bumper. I do watch in rear view mirror often when driving. There are a lot of hills in my area of East Texas. I also watch out for smaller vehicles also when I use cruise control, especially going downhill.
